Denver private investigator Reed Ferguson is at it again! Marijuana-store owner Jodie Lundgren suspects that someone is trying to steal her newly developed process for growing marijuana faster and cheaper. She hires Reed to see if this is true or part of her stoner imagination. Reed goes undercover as an employee in Jodieβs store, and he soon discovers that selling weed can be a dangerous business. It doesn't take long before Reed uncovers secrets and lies that lead to murder. But can he find the killer before his secret identity is discovered? Along with the usual cast of characters β Reedβs girlfriend Willie, his tech-savvy best friend Cal, and the none-too-bright Goofballs Brothers β that readers have grown to love, The Lady Who Sang High is full of suspense and humor and cleverly pays homage to film noir.
